页面driver js

p5.js 到底怎么设置背景图?

本文简介 点赞 + 关注 + 收藏 = 学会了 在 《p5.js 光速入门》 里我们学过加载图片元素,学过过背景色的用法,但当时没提到背景图要怎么使用。 本文就把背景图这部分内容补充完整,并且会提到在 p5.js 里使用背景图的一些注意点。 背景图的用法 在 p5.js 里使用背景图只需做以下几步操 ......
背景 p5 js

js的对像及数据及数据类型的转换

var cat={'color':'blank', 'name':'加菲猫', 'bland':'波斯猫', 'eat':function(){ console.log('我能吃肉'); }, 'drunk': function(){ console.log('我能喝水'); } } console ......
数据 类型

vite.config.js配置详解

import { fileURLToPath, URL } from 'node:url'import { defineConfig } from 'vite'import vue from '@vitejs/plugin-vue' export default defineConfig({ // ......
config vite js

Fabric.js 使用自定义字体

本文简介 点赞 + 关注 + 收藏 = 学会了 如果你使用 Fabric.js 做编辑类的产品,有可能需要给用户配置字体。 这次就讲讲在 Fabric.js 中创建文本时怎么使用自定义字体、在项目运行时怎么修改字体、以及推荐一个精简字体库的工具。 学习本文前,你必须有一点 Fabric.js 的基础 ......
字体 Fabric js

我与Vue.js 2.x 的七年之痒

——过去日子的回顾(这是个副标题) ——其实这是篇广告软文(这是个副副标题) 以下是一些牢骚和感悟,不感兴趣的可以滑倒最下面,嘻嘻。 每每回忆起从前,就感觉时间飞逝,真切的感受到了那种课本中描述的白驹过隙。和很多人发生的,经历的很多事情,就好像昨天一样,但是仔细的思索一番,早已时隔多年,恍然如昨。 ......
我与 Vue js

js中使用getElementsByClassName得到的集合无法使用forEach遍历

因为getElementsByClassName方法得到的不是正常数组,所以无法遍历,想要遍历要么转换成数组,要么使用for方法 let delBtns = document.getElementsByClassName('delBtn'); delBtns = Array.from(delBtns ......
getElementsByClassName forEach

js rsa

$0=undefined; var py = "0123456789abcdefghijklmnopqrstuvwxyz"; function v0(t) { return py.charAt(t) } function hy(t, e) { return t & e } function vs(t ......
rsa js

JS异步Promise任务的并行、串行,以及二者结合

让多个异步任务按照我们的想法执行,是开发中常见的需求。今天我们就来捋一下,如何让多个异步任务并行,串行,以及并行串行相结合。 一、并行 并行是使用最多的方式,多个相互间没有依赖关系的异步任务,并行执行能够提高效率。 我们最经常用的,是Promise.all() 。 function f1() { r ......
任务 Promise

H5 JS 一行代码 对列表数据求和

对数据计算账单服务 数据如下 const data = { "count": 1600, "items": [ { "uuid": "1b9e96cdb6274468b675450f27c20621", "order_no": "1697858954012799e5c73640ab884", ... ......
一行 代码 数据 H5 JS

移动端H5使用pdf.js预览

1.下载pdf.js文件Getting Started (mozilla.github.io) 2.将下载的文件放进uniapp项目中 3.创建预览页面 代码: <template> <view> <web-view :src="allUrl"></web-view> </view></templa ......
pdf js

2023-10-27 Module not found: Error: Can't resolve 'D:/xx/xx/src/pages/yyy/zzz' in 'D:\xx\xx\src\.umi\core' ==》删除route.js中所对应的zzz模块路径

问题描述:react+antd业务中删掉了一个文件夹,重新编译报错。 报错:在'D:\xx\xx\src\.umi\core'路径里面无法找到模块zzz。 原因:是因为你只是把本地文件zzz给删了,但是在route.js里面还保留着它的路径,所以umi识别不到就报错了。 解决方案:在route.js ......
39 xx 路径 src zzz

Fabric.js 自定义控件

本文简介 带尬猴,我是德育处主任 虽然 Fabric.js 提供的基础功能已经很丰富了,但有时难免需要定制一些需求。比如本文要讲的 『自定义控件』。掌握创建自定义控件这个功能,能够创建更加精美和实用的图形应用程序,提高用户体验和用户满意度。 尽管 Fabric.js 的文档很一般,但 demo 还挺 ......
控件 Fabric js

物理世界的互动之旅:Matter.js入门指南

本文简介 戴尬猴,我是德育处主任 欢迎来到《物理世界的互动之旅:Matter.js入门指南》。 本文将带您探索 Matter.js,一个强大而易于使用的 JavaScript 物理引擎库。 我将介绍 Matter.js 的基本概念,包括引擎、世界、物体和约束等。 本文还提供丰富的代码示例,帮助各位工 ......
入门指南 物理 之旅 指南 Matter

05前端开发js

运算符 # 1.算术运算符 var x=10; var res1=x++; '先赋值后自增1' x先赋值给res1,让res变成10,x变成12 var res2=++x; '先自增1后赋值' x还是10,x加了2次后赋值给res2,res2变成12 # 2.比较运算符 弱等于:自动转换类型 '5' ......
前端

vue打印浏览器页面功能的两种实现方法

目录 方法一:通过npm 安装插件 方法二:手动下载插件到本地 总结 推荐使用方法二 方法一:通过npm 安装插件 1,安装 npm install vue-print-nb --save 2,引入 安装好以后在main.js文件中引入 1 import Print from 'vue-print- ......
浏览器 页面 功能 方法 vue

Fabric.js 图案笔刷

本文简介 带尬猴,我是德育处主任 Fabric.js 有图案画笔功能,这个功能可以简单理解成“刮刮卡”效果。 如果只是看 Fabric.js 文档可能还不太明白 图案画笔 PatternBrush 是如何使用。 本文将讲解如何配置这款画笔的基础属性。 图案画笔(笔刷) PatternBrush 先看 ......
笔刷 图案 Fabric js

JS异步任务的并行、串行,以及二者结合

让多个异步任务按照我们的想法执行,是开发中常见的需求。今天我们就来捋一下,如何让多个异步任务并行,串行,以及并行串行相结合。 一、并行 并行是使用最多的方式,多个相互间没有依赖关系的异步任务,并行执行能够提高效率。 我们最经常用的,是Promise.all() 。 function f1() { r ......
任务

Node.js 绿色版 多版本 手动管理 windows 安装

一、下载 Node.js Node.js 下载地址:nodejs.org/en/download… 选择 Windows 二进制文件 (.zip) 这个版本进行下载,选择适合电脑配置的 64 位或者 32 位。 二、配置 npm 安装目录 新版的Node.js已自带npm,就在Node.js下载完成 ......
手动 windows 版本 绿色 Node

js HmacSHA256 改python

uu.HmacSHA256(JSON.stringify(e), t).toString(uu.enc.Base64) def demo2(t, account, password, rsaKey): import hmac import hashlib import base64 aaa = f' ......
HmacSHA python 256 js

纯jsp页面项目部署

在云服务器端部署JSP项目是一种常见的发布网页的方法。 通过华为云耀云服务器L实例进行部署是较有性价比的选择,通常可以通过以下的步骤实现: 首先,获取华为云耀云服务器L实例并进行初始的设置。 其次,安装并配置Java开发环境。确保云服务器上已经安装了与JSP项目兼容的Java JDK,同时,配置Ja ......
页面 项目 jsp

飞码LowCode前端技术系列(二):如何便捷配置出页面 | 京东云技术团队

一、配置解法 飞码LowCode前端技术(一)中飞码提出了至少需要满足2个大能力点以及对应16个细化点。在业务复杂的场景下数据具有流转性质,事件的触发会改变数据、同时也会触发其他事件等情况。飞码使用数据驱动+事件驱动的模式解决数据流转性与事件不确定性问题。数据驱动+事件驱动的模式决定了需要飞码的编辑 ......
技术 前端 团队 LowCode 页面

odoo 通知和刷新当前页面

this.actionService.doAction({ 'type': 'ir.actions.client', 'tag': 'reload', }); this.actionService.doAction({ type: 'ir.actions.client', tag: 'display ......
页面 odoo

登录页面--图片验证码

登陆界面实现图片验证码功能 开始吧!!! 如何生成图片呢 安装pillow模块 pip install pillow 新建myproject/app01/utils/ttf目录,将字体放在其下 新建myproject/app01/utils/code.py,编辑验证码生成函数 from PIL im ......
页面 图片

Dynamics CRM中自定义页面实现附件管理包含下载模板、上传、下载、删除

使用的Dynamics CRM平台本身的注释表annotation存储,将附件转换成二进制字节流保存到数据库中,因自带的注释在页面中显示附件不够直观,特做了一个单独的附件管理自定义页面,通过CRM自定义按钮打开对话框的方式展示附件列表页面。同时支持下载附件模板。 ......
Dynamics 附件 模板 页面 CRM

js的初步认识与类型

1.js的认识 JavaScript是用于实现用户交互、动态控制文档的外观和内容,动态控制浏览器操作、创建cookies等网页行为的跨平台、跨浏览器的由浏览器解释执行的客户端脚本语言 2.js的特点 弱类型语言:是一种弱类型定义的语言,某一个变量被定义类型,该变量可以根据环境变量自动进行转换,不需要 ......
类型

JS中的4个for循环

JS中的4个for循环 介绍 在 ECMAScript5(简称 ES5)中,有三个循环。在 2015 年 6 月发布的 ECMAScript6(简称 ES6)中,新增了一种循环类型。他们是: for for in for each for of 一起来看看这4个 for 循环。 1、简单的for循环 ......
for

Three.js 材质的 blending

Three.js 材质的 blending // blending modes export type Blending = | typeof NoBlending | typeof NormalBlending | typeof AdditiveBlending | typeof Subtract ......
材质 blending Three js

js 环境

const jsdom = require("jsdom"); const CryptoJS = require("crypto-js"); const {JSDOM} = jsdom; const dom = new JSDOM(`<!DOCTYPE html><p>Hello world</p> ......
环境 js

js--深拷贝和浅拷贝

一、栈(stack)和堆(heap) 栈(stack):由操作系统自动分配释放 ,存放函数的参数值,局部变量的值等。其操作方式类似于数据结构中的栈;每种数据类型占用的空间大小是固定的。 堆(heap):一般由程序员分配释放, 若程序员不释放,程序结束时可能由OS回收,分配方式倒是类似于链表; 二、基 ......
拷贝 js

JS Date相关内容

记录一些与Date有关的使用技巧、兼容问题等。 new Date() 接收参数兼容性: 以下是所有浏览器都可支持的接收参数形式 var d = new Date(2011, 01, 07); // yyyy, mm-1, dd var d = new Date(2011, 01, 07, 11, 0 ......
内容 Date JS